Shirley Weldon, age 83, of Port Orange, Florida, formerly of Waupaca, passed away March 25, 2020 in Daytona Beach.

Born June 17, 1936, to Fred and Florence (Lindsay) Woolsey, Shirley graduated from Waupaca High School in 1954 and married Frank Swan May 27, 1955. He preceded her in death in 1963. Shirley married Paul Weldon in 1965. A talented pianist, Shirley played by ear and entertained at restaurants in the Fox Valley area. She was active in Order of Eastern Star, serving as Organist in Neenah, Wisconsin Rapids, and, more recently, in Barberville and Ormond Beach, Florida. Prior to retiring to Florida, she served as Grand Organist for Wisconsin Chapter OES.
